Zucchini Pizza Casserole

Ingredients
  

3 medium zucchinis, sliced into thin rounds

1 lb ground Italian sausage (or turkey for a healthier option)

1 small onion, diced

2 cloves garlic, minced

1 cup bell pepper, diced (red or green)

1 can (15 oz) crushed tomatoes

1 cup pizza sauce (store-bought or homemade)

1 tsp dried oregano

1 tsp dried basil

½ tsp red pepper flakes (optional, for heat)

1 ½ cups shredded mozzarella cheese

½ cup grated Parmesan cheese

Salt and pepper to taste

Fresh basil leaves for garnish (optional)

Instructions
 

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

    Sauté the Vegetables: In a large pan over medium heat, add a drizzle of olive oil. Once hot, add the diced onion and sauté for 2-3 minutes until translucent. Add the minced garlic and diced bell pepper, cooking for an additional 2-3 minutes until softened.

      Cook the Meat: Add the ground Italian sausage to the pan, breaking it apart with a wooden spoon. Cook until browned and no longer pink, about 5-7 minutes. Drain any excess grease if necessary.

        Combine Ingredients: Stir in the crushed tomatoes, pizza sauce, oregano, basil, and red pepper flakes into the meat mixture.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Simmer for 5 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.

          Layer the Casserole: In a greased 9x13 inch baking dish, start layering with half of the zucchini rounds. Pour half of the sausage mixture over the zucchini. Then sprinkle with half of the mozzarella cheese. Repeat the layers with the remaining zucchini, sausage mixture, and top with the remaining mozzarella and Parmesan cheese.

            Bake: Cover the dish with aluminum foil (to prevent excess browning) and bake in the preheated oven for 25 minutes. After 25 minutes, remove the foil and bake for an additional 15 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den brown.

              Cool and Serve: Allow the casserole to cool for 5-10 minutes before cutting into squares. Garnish with fresh basil leaves if desired and serve warm.

                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 20 min | 50 min | 6 servings
